We round off our 2012-13 Barbican season as we started – with a concert featuring music by Mahler and Shostakovich and, as you might expect from the BBC SO, a new work. Ingo Metzmacher conducts a selection from Mahler’s Des Knaben Wunderhorn songs with leading Danish baritone Johan Reuter, plus Shostakovich’s Symphony No. 11, his powerful and dramatic evocation of the tragic 1905 revolution, and the UK premiere of German composer Wolfgang Rihm’s Nähe-Fern-1.
